Best Ground Pressure Calculator | Free Online Tool

ground pressure calculator

Best Ground Pressure Calculator | Free Online Tool

A tool for determining the force exerted per unit area on the earth’s surface is crucial in numerous fields. For example, in construction, it helps determine if the ground can support a planned structure. This tool considers factors like weight and contact area to provide this essential measurement, often expressed in units like pounds per square foot (psf) or kilopascals (kPa).

Understanding this weight distribution is fundamental for ensuring stability and preventing structural failure. Historically, estimations were often based on simplified calculations and experience. However, modern digital tools allow for more precise and complex analyses, incorporating various ground conditions and load distributions. This increased accuracy translates to safer infrastructure, more efficient designs, and reduced project costs.

9+ Total Pressure Calculators | Easy & Free

total pressure calculator

9+ Total Pressure Calculators | Easy & Free

A tool for determining the combined pressure exerted by a mixture of gases is essential in numerous scientific and engineering disciplines. For instance, in scuba diving, understanding the combined pressure of nitrogen, oxygen, and other gases in a breathing tank is crucial for safe dives. This computation, based on Dalton’s Law of Partial Pressures, sums the individual pressures of each gaseous component to arrive at the overall pressure exerted by the mixture.

Accurately assessing combined gaseous pressure is fundamental to fields like chemical engineering, meteorology, and respiratory physiology. Historically, manual calculations were employed, but advancements in computational tools have led to digital solutions providing faster and more precise results. This facilitated greater understanding and control in processes involving gaseous mixtures, impacting everything from industrial safety to weather forecasting. These tools are invaluable for predicting and managing system behavior under varying pressure conditions.

Best Pipeline Pressure Loss Calculator | Free

pipeline pressure loss calculator

Best Pipeline Pressure Loss Calculator | Free

A tool employed to estimate the reduction in pressure as fluids traverse a pipeline is essential for efficient system design and operation. This estimation accounts for factors such as pipe diameter, length, material roughness, flow rate, and fluid properties. For instance, a long, narrow pipeline transporting a viscous fluid at a high velocity will experience a greater pressure drop than a short, wide pipeline transporting a less viscous fluid at a lower velocity.

Accurate prediction of this reduction is crucial for several reasons. It allows engineers to select appropriate pumping equipment, ensuring sufficient pressure to deliver fluids at the required flow rate. Furthermore, it helps optimize pipeline design by minimizing pressure drop and reducing energy consumption. Historically, estimations were performed manually using complex equations, but advancements in computational tools have streamlined this process, enhancing accuracy and efficiency. Understanding these calculations has been critical since the earliest pipelines and remains crucial for modern, complex fluid transport systems.
